What problem does it solve?
PARA provides a framework to organize notes, projects, and references by actionability, reducing search time and cognitive friction.
Core Features & Use Cases
- Categorize content into Projects, Areas, Resources, and Archive to align with GTD workflows.
- Sync PARA structure with GTD milestones to maintain consistency across planning and execution.
- Support initialization, intake, categorization, and periodic reviews to keep information tidy over time.
